Upcoming Monthly Programs

Wednesday - May 1, 2013
Capital Chapter PRSA May Luncheon

Metrics: Measuring Your Impact and Progress in Social Media

Presented by:
Tim Patterson and Roger Pike - Communication One Exhibits

How do you track your company's progress in social media marketing?

One of the most important tasks in marketing is determining if you're getting your money's worth: Are your efforts paying off? This is especially true in social media where the benefits may not be easily apparent. How can you know if you're doing the right things: metrics, likes, re-tweets, shares, etc. We'll help you judge.

Tim Patterson: Tim got into broadcasting at age 19, and spent more than 25 years behind the microphone. In 2011, after 10 years in the exhibit industry, he started Communication One Exhibits and provides exhibit hardware, booths and marketing consultation to small-to-mid-size companies who desire to improve their results with tradeshow marketing.

Roger Pike: Roger is an award-winning inspirational/motivational speaker who worked for more than a decade as a journalist.  Roger has conducted research and analysis on social media for a number of organizations including a Fortune 500 company.  Currently, he's working with his partner, Tim Patterson, to maximize the business value of social media and tradeshow market.
